The Man Behind the Numbers: A Brief Look at Lionel Messi

Biography

Lionel Andrés Messi, a name that just about everyone knows, was born on June 24, 1987, in Rosario, Argentina. He started playing football at a very young age, showing an almost unbelievable talent right from the start. His journey took a significant turn when, at just 13 years old, he moved to Spain to join Barcelona's famous youth academy, La Masia. This was a really big step, you know, for a young kid.

His professional career with Barcelona began in 2004, and from that moment on, he truly changed the game. He spent the better part of two decades with the club, setting countless records and winning a truly staggering number of team and individual awards. He became a symbol of Barcelona, a player whose name was synonymous with their success, basically. His time there was pretty legendary.

After a surprising move to Paris Saint-Germain in 2021, he continued to play at the highest level, winning more titles. Then, in 2023, he made another exciting move, this time to Inter Miami in Major League Soccer, bringing his incredible talent to North America. This latest chapter, in a way, just adds to his already amazing story, and it's quite something to watch.

Messi's Earnings Through the Years: A Financial Timeline

Looking at Messi's earnings over time really helps illustrate how his worth has grown to such a significant level. His financial journey is a testament to his consistent performance and global appeal. It's pretty interesting to see how the numbers have changed, you know, throughout his career.

The Barcelona Era

For nearly two decades, Messi was the heart of Barcelona, and his contracts there reflected his immense value. His earnings steadily increased, especially after 2010, as he cemented his status as the world's best player. His final contract with Barcelona, signed in 2017, was reportedly worth over $670 million over four years, including salary and loyalty bonuses. This deal alone, pretty much, made him one of the highest-paid athletes in the history of sports, and that's saying something.

The PSG Chapter

When Messi moved to Paris Saint-Germain in 2021, it was a truly massive event in the football world. His two-year contract with the French club was also incredibly lucrative, reportedly earning him around $75 million per year, before taxes, including a signing bonus. This move, in a way, kept his income at an extremely high level, showing his continued market demand even as he moved clubs. It was a pretty big deal, honestly.

The Inter Miami Move

His transfer to Inter Miami in Major League Soccer (MLS) in 2023 was another landmark moment, both for him and for the league. This deal is quite unique, as it reportedly includes not only his playing salary but also revenue-sharing agreements with major partners like Apple and Adidas. This structure means his earnings could be even more substantial, especially as the MLS grows in popularity because of his presence. It's a really smart move, financially speaking, for everyone involved.

Major Endorsements

Messi has long-standing relationships with some of the biggest brands on the planet. His lifetime deal with Adidas, for instance, is thought to be worth a truly significant amount of money each year. He also has big deals with companies like PepsiCo (which includes Pepsi, Lay's, and Gatorade), Budweiser, Mastercard, and Ooredoo. These partnerships are not just about wearing a logo; they often involve global advertising campaigns and product lines that carry his name. They really contribute a lot to how much Messi worth, pretty much.

Personal Investments

Beyond the endorsements, Messi has made some smart moves with his money. He has invested in various real estate projects, particularly in his home country of Argentina and in Spain. He also owns a chain of boutique hotels called MiM Hotels, managed by Majestic Hotel Group. These ventures show that he's thinking long-term about his financial future, building a portfolio that will continue to generate income long after his playing days are over. It's a very practical approach, actually.

Frequently Asked Questions About Messi's Wealth

How much does Messi make per year?

Messi's annual earnings vary depending on his club contract and endorsement deals, but they are consistently among the highest in sports. For instance, during his time at PSG, his annual earnings were reportedly around $75 million from his club salary alone. With Inter Miami, his base salary is lower, but his total annual income is boosted significantly by revenue-sharing agreements with partners like Apple and Adidas, potentially pushing his yearly take-home well over $100 million. It's a very large sum, basically, year after year.

What are Messi's main sources of income?

Messi's primary sources of income are his playing salary and bonuses from his club contracts, along with his numerous lucrative endorsement deals with global brands. He also earns money from personal investments, such as real estate and his hotel chain. These three areas combined form the vast majority of his financial worth. It's a pretty diverse set of income streams, honestly.

Is Messi a billionaire?

While exact figures for net worth are often estimates and can change, many financial publications have reported that Lionel Messi has indeed crossed the billion-dollar mark in career earnings before taxes and agent fees. This means that, over the course of his career, the total amount of money he has made from salaries and endorsements has exceeded one billion dollars.
